Size

French door fridge freezers are designed to take up the capacity of an ordinary refrigerator for the pantry. They feature a large refrigerator compartment at the top and one or more drawers that can be pulled out for the freezer on the bottom. This makes them perfect for large families, as it provides plenty of room to store food items and other ingredients. The simple layout also places your most frequently used fresh food items at the eye and chest level making them more easily accessible.

These models typically offer the biggest capacity refrigerators available that allow you to store plenty of food available for your next meal. They can also accommodate larger dishes like paella dishes or long platters, as they feature wider refrigerator and freezer compartments than side-by-side refrigerator-freezers.

These models are also ideal for those who use their freezer less frequently than the refrigerator. They eliminate the need to bend and strain to reach frozen items. You can select a model that has a bottom-freezer that opens on the side. This provides you with an area for your freezer that has a wide opening that is easy to reach.

The design of French door fridges often includes extra storage options such as adjustable shelves, door bins and more, giving you the ability to organize your food and drinks. Some models also have inside water and ice dispensers that save space and cut down on the amount of time you have to open and close your doors.

Comparing a French door fridge freezer with conventional side-by-side refrigerators the main benefit is that it provides easier access to fresh food. The freezer is located at the bottom, and the refrigerator is situated at eye-level. This arrangement allows you to organize and access items you use more frequently than the ones you'll need to keep frozen.

Furthermore, french door fridge on sale refrigerators have more large freezer compartments than side-byside refrigerators. You can store large boxes of frozen food, like ice cream or even vegetables, without worrying about them taking up lots of space. You can also organize your freezer space in a flexible manner with adjustable shelves and bins.

The convenience factor is increased by the fact that French door refrigerator freezers are more efficient than other kinds of refrigerators. It's important to keep the other side shut when opening the door of a refrigerator. This will prevent cold air from escaping and will trap cool air. When you open a side by side refrigerator door, a portion of the cool air can escape. This means it takes more time for the refrigerator to adjust after each door is closed and opened.

Design

French door refrigerators aren't only stylish, but they're also very functional. LG's latest French-door refrigerator for instance, has the "door-in-door" feature that lets users access a compartment that is specifically designed for condiments, drinks and snacks without opening the entire refrigerator. It's easy to see why people are enthralled by this new technology.

As an added bonus it helps keep the rest of the fridge's contents from getting cold when you're in the process of grabbing a snack or beverage. This type of refrigerator is also a great option if you're planning to host a housewarming party, since guests won't be occupying the fridge's front as they grab a bite or sip.

Other innovations in refrigerators include doors and shelves that can be adjusted that allow you to customize storage. Some refrigerators have an upper drawer that can be transformed from freezer to refrigerator based on your requirements.
